ListTables
Summary
Returns a list of tables in the current workspace.
Discussion
If database views exist within the workspace, they will be returned among the list of tables.
The workspace environment must be set before using several of the list functions, including ListDatasets, ListFeatureClasses, ListFiles, ListRasters, ListTables, and ListWorkspaces.
Syntax
ListTables({wild_card}, {table_type})
| Parameter | Explanation | Data Type |
|---|---|---|
|
wild_card |
Limits the results returned. If a value is not specified, all values are returned. The wildcard is not case sensitive. Use an asterisk (*) to represent zero or more characters. For example, |
String |
|
table_type |
The table type to limit the results.
|
String |
Return value
| Data Type | Explanation |
|---|---|
|
String |
The list returned from the function containing table names in the workspace, limited by the optional |
Code sample
List all table names in the workspace.
import arcpy
# Set the current workspace
arcpy.env.workspace = "c:/data/mydata.gdb"
# Get and print a list of tables
tables = arcpy.ListTables()
for table in tables:
print(table)